2. Total Environmental Control
Shutters are unique because they allow you to manage light, privacy, and airflow simultaneously—three things that rarely work together in other blinds.
-
The Redirect: You can tilt the louvres to bounce harsh afternoon sun off the ceiling, illuminating the room without the heat hitting your face.
-
The Secure Breeze: You can leave your windows wide open for fresh air while keeping the shutters closed and louvres tilted. This creates a secure, private barrier that still lets the house “breathe,” which is essential during humid Australian nights.
3. High-Performance Thermal Barrier
Because shutters are custom-fitted with a dedicated frame, they create one of the most effective seals over a window.
-
Heat Reflection: In summer, the solid louvres act as a shield, reflecting solar radiation back outside before it can warm up your living space.
-
Winter Insulation: In the colder months, they provide a thick layer of insulation that traps heat inside, significantly reducing the “chill” that usually radiates from glass surfaces.
4. Built for Australian Conditions
Modern DIY shutters, specifically those made from high-grade PVC with Aluminium cores, are engineered to survive environments that would destroy timber or fabric.
-
Waterproof Engineering: These shutters are 100% moisture-resistant. This makes them the “forever” solution for bathrooms, kitchens, and laundries where steam and splashes are common.
-
No Sag or Warp: The internal aluminium spine ensures that even wide panels remain perfectly straight and won’t sag over time, despite the intense UV exposure of the Australian sun.
5. Noise Reduction
If you live on a busy road or near a flight path, the solid construction of a shutter panel provides a noticeable acoustic dampener. By creating a solid barrier over the window opening, shutters help muffle external sounds far more effectively than thin fabric rollers or sheers, leading to a quieter, more restful home.
| Feature | Roller Blinds | Venetian Blinds | Plantation Shutters |
| Asset Class | Soft Furnishing | Soft Furnishing | Permanent Fixture |
| Privacy | Low (When open) | Moderate | High (Tilt-controllable) |
| Maintenance | Vacuum/Spot clean | Dusting slats | Easy Wipe-down |
| Moisture | Poor | Good (PVC only) | Superior (PVC range) |
| Lifespan | 5-7 Years | 7-10 Years | 15-20+ Years |
